Why AI matters at this scale

Swift Vein Institute operates a focused, high-volume specialty practice in Reno, Nevada. With 201–500 employees and multiple clinic locations likely, the organization faces the classic mid-market healthcare challenge: growing patient demand without proportional growth in administrative overhead. AI offers a force multiplier—automating repetitive cognitive tasks so clinical staff can work at the top of their license. For a vein practice, imaging interpretation and care coordination are particularly ripe for augmentation.

Three concrete AI opportunities with ROI framing

1. Diagnostic imaging acceleration. Venous duplex ultrasound is the backbone of diagnosis. AI models trained on thousands of annotated scans can pre-screen studies, highlight regions of interest, and generate preliminary reports. This could cut sonographer review time by 30–40%, enabling the practice to see more patients without hiring additional technologists. At an estimated average reimbursement of $300–$500 per study, even a 15% throughput increase translates to significant annual revenue uplift.

2. Revenue cycle automation. Denial rates for vein procedures can be high due to complex payer policies. An NLP-driven coding and denial prediction system can scrub claims before submission and flag high-risk cases. For a practice this size, reducing denials by just 5% could recover $500,000+ annually. The ROI is direct and measurable within two quarters.

3. Predictive patient flow management. No-shows and last-minute cancellations disrupt procedure schedules. Machine learning models trained on historical appointment data, weather, and patient demographics can predict no-show probability and trigger targeted reminders or overbooking strategies. A 10% reduction in no-shows preserves thousands of billable procedure slots per year.

Deployment risks specific to this size band

Mid-sized practices often lack a dedicated data science team, making vendor selection critical. Integration with existing EHRs (likely Athenahealth or similar) must be seamless to avoid workflow disruption. Data quality is another hurdle—legacy patient records may be inconsistent. Finally, change management is paramount: clinicians will resist tools that add clicks or feel like “black boxes.” A phased rollout with clinician champions and transparent validation studies mitigates this risk. Starting with a low-risk, high-ROI use case like revenue cycle builds organizational confidence for more clinical AI later.
